What should I consider when choosing between a large national bank like Wells Fargo and a local credit union like North Star for my banking in Britt?

Your choice depends on your priorities. Wells Fargo offers the extensive resources of a national bank, including a widespread ATM network, sophisticated online and mobile banking, and a broad range of investment and insurance products. This can be advantageous if you travel frequently. Conversely, North Star Credit Union typically offers lower fees, higher interest rates on savings, and more personalized customer service. As a member-owned cooperative, their profits are returned to members. For many in a close-knit community like Britt, the local decision-making and community reinvestment of a credit union are deciding factors.
